The Eight immortals scenic area is located in the north of Penglai city closed to the Yellow sea, and it’s in front of Danya mountain, Penglai pavilion and Long mountain islands across the sea.There are 55000 square meters’ tour area and 40 attractions.There is often a mirage during spring and summer, if you're lucky enough you may encounter.
